CHICKEN RESHAMI PULAO

CHICKEN RESHAMI PULAO
INGREDIENTS
½ Kg basmati rice (for pulao)
½ kg chicken
2 medium size onions finely chopped, 5-6 garlic flakes (finely chopped), ½” long 8-10 pieces finely cut ginger
1 tsp turmeric, 2 tsp red chilies and 1 tsp coriander powder
1 tsp cumin seed
2- Bay leaf
3-4 green chilies
1 tsp garam masala powder
1 cup bitten curd
A pinch of saffron or food color
Salt to taste
FOR WHOLE GARAM MASALA
6-8 green cardamom
2 black cardamoms
½ tsp mace
1 nutmeg (jaifal)
3-4 tbsp desi ghee or cooking oil
PREPARATION AND METHOD
1 Wash rice and soak for 45 minutes in water
2 Heat a pan, put some water, and add chicken, whole garam masala, 1 finely chopped onion, garlic flakes and ginger. Cook till the chicken is tender.
3 Take another pan, heat oil, add bay leaf and cumin seed, cook] for a while and add rest of the finely chopped onion, cook] till it is brown, now add bitten curd and let it be cocked till the oil separates. Add tendered cocked chicken and fry it. Now add rice and fry it. Add the water that was used for cooking chicken with garam masala as required cook] till rice is done.
4 Garnish with green coriander leaf and serve hot.
